U.S. SEC extends listing review period for Franklin Ethereum spot ETF
PANews reported on April 23 that the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) decided to extend the review period for proposed rule changes for the listing and trading of Franklin Ethereum ETF shares. This means the SEC will take longer to decide whether to approve the Ethereum-based commodity trust shares, classified under BZX Rule 14.11(e)(4).
